                      So, if anyone somehow happened to not see it you need to check this post from Joe Hell Big goals deserve big rewards and you will know exactly what can be accomplished with a good diet and a healthy dose of will. Well, I have fallen off badly from being in the best shape of my adult life a few years back and I want that back. I feel like I have fallen off in energy levels and in mental clarity.

                      So, my plan is this, I am going to commit to eating NOTHING but what I have made myself. This means I can have anything I want that I have cooked myself and 0 prepared foods. So, steak, chicken, salad, veggies obviously are all good. Packaged sushi. pizza (this’ll hurt) and anything that has already been cooked or preseasoned at the store is out.

                      I’ll try to a check-in every Tuesday on this post, whenever I reach my goal weight I will do some sort of fun/funny thing to celebrate, thinking of sky-diving!

                      Current weight (with clothes on): 201 (I knew it was going to be not good but yikes)
                      Goal weight: 175
